New Methods for Modeling Biolmolecular Structures
The structural dynamics of proteins mediate biological function. These dynamics are most often studied using molecular dynamics simulation, which is extremely expensive. We present a fast and accurate alternative to MD that can be used to study the thermodynamics of biomolecular systems. Our method uses Markov Random Fields and Generalized Belief Propagation to perform free energy calculations. We present results relevant to: i) protein design, and ii) the rational design of drugs and proteins.
